Art. 1 4 31 San Diego Municipal Code Chapter 13: Zones (4-2006) Minimum Lot Area in residential ZonesIn the RX and RT Zones , lots served by alley access may use a port ion of the alley tomeet the m in imum lot area requ irement. Up to one-half the w idth of the abutt ing alley, not to exceed 10 feet, may be appl ied toward the total lot area prov ided the alley area does not exceed 10 percent of the m in imum lot area requ irement. (Added 12-9-1997 by O-18451 ; effective 1-1-2000.) Minimum Lot Dimensions in residential Zones (a) Except ion to M in imum Street Frontage in the RE, RS, and RM Zones The m in imum street frontage for any lot in the RE, RS, and RM Zones that fronts pr inc ipally on a turnaround or curv ing street w ith a centerl ine rad ius of less than 100 feet, is 60 percent of the street frontage spec if ied for the zone in wh ich the lot is located as shown in D iagram 131-04A.
2 Diagram 131-04 ALot Frontage on Curving StreetFrontage (60% of zone requirement) Radius less than 100' (b) Except ion to M in imum Street Frontage in the RX Zones The m in imum street frontage is feet for any lot in the RX Zones that fronts pr inc ipally on a turnaround or curv ing street w ith a centerl ine rad ius of less than 100 feet. (c) M in imum Lot D imens ions in the RX-1-2 Zone Where a lot in the RX-1-2 zone abuts an alley and access is taken from the alley, the ind icated m in imum lot d imens ions are as follows: Lot W idth 25 feetStreet Frontage 25 feetLot W idth (corner) 25 feet(Added 12-9-1997 by O-18451 ; effective 1-1-2000.)

Art. 1 4 32 San Diego Municipal Code Chapter 13: Zones (4-2006) Setback Requirements in residential Zones (a) Setbacks in RE and RS Zones (1) Front Setbacks in RE and RS Zones For that port ion of a lot that fronts a cul-de-sac, the m in imum front setback may be reduced 5 feet below the requ irement spec if ied in Tables 131-04C and 131-04D; however, in no case shall the setbackbe less than 5 feet. (2) Front Setbacks in all RE Zones and the RS-1-1, RS-1-2, RS-1-3, RS-1-4, RS-1-5, RS-1-6, RS-1-7 Zones For lots where at least one-half of the front 50 feet of the lot depth has a m in imum slope grad ient of 25 percent, the setback closest to the street frontage may be reduced to a m in imum of 6 feet.
4 (3) S ide and Street S ide Setbacks in all RE Zones and the RS-1-1, RS-1-2, RS-1-3, RS-1-4, RS-1-5, RS-1-6, RS-1-7 Zones . (A) For lots exceed ing 50 feet in w idth, each s ide setback shall beat least the d imens ion shown in Tables 131-04C and 131-04D or 10 percent of the w idth of the lot, wh ichever is greater, except one s ide setback may observe the m in imum d imens ion shown in Tables 131-04C and 131-04D as long as the comb ined d imens ions of both s ide setbacks equals at least 20 percent of the lot w idth.
5 Once a s ide setback is establ ished, all add it ions to the pr imary structure thereafter shall ma inta in the establ ished s ide setback.(B) The street s ide setback is at least the d imens ion shown in Tables 131-04C and 131-04D or 10 percent of the lot w idth, wh ichever is greater. (C) For lots w ith 40 to 50 feet in w idth, each s ide setback is am in imum of 4 feet. (D) For lots w ith less than 40 feet in w idth, each s ide setback maybe reduced to 10 percent of the lot w idth but shall not be reduced to less than 3 feet.
6 (E) For irregularly shaped lots, such as p ie shaped lots, thesetbacks are based on the average lot w idth for the f irst 50 feet of lot depth.(F) For consol idated lots, the w idth for determ in ing setbackrequ irements is the w idth of the premises after theconsol idat ion. Art. 1 4 33 San Diego Municipal Code Chapter 13: Zones (4-2006)(4) Rear Setback in all RE Zones and the RS-1-1, RS-1-2, RS-1-3, RS-1-4, RS-1-5, RS-1-6, RS-1-7 Zones (A) The requ ired rear setback is at least the d imens ion shown in Table 131-04D, except as follows: ( i) For lots w ith less than 100 feet in depth, the rear setback is at least 10 percent of the lot depth, but not less than 5 feet.
7 And ( i i) For lots w ith greater than 150 feet in depth, the rear setback is at least 10 percent of the lot depth or the d imens ion shown in Tables 131-04C and 131-04D, wh ichever is greater. (B) Where a rear yard abuts an alley, one-half of the alley w idth,but not more than 10 feet, may be counted toward the requ ired rear setback. In no case shall a rear setback us ing th isprov is ion be less than 5 feet on the premises. See D iagram 131-04 BRear Yard Abutting AlleyOne-half of alley width (10' max)Rear setback 5' min on the premisesALLEYRear yard CL(C) Where access for park ing is taken from the alley and thepark ing spaces are not parallel to the alley, a m in imumd istance of 21 feet shall be prov ided between the edge of the alley public right-of-way oppos ite the lot and the outs ide edge of the park ing garage or park ing stall closest to the alley.
